Essential Gear
When packing for a solo trip, having the right gear is crucial. Start with a durable backpack that fits comfortably. This will be your main storage. Pack a compact sleeping bag and a lightweight tent if you plan to camp. Always bring a first-aid kit. It can be a lifesaver. Don’t forget a reliable water bottle and a portable water filter. Staying hydrated is essential.
A multi-tool is also handy. It can serve multiple purposes. Pack a headlamp or flashlight. You might need it at night. Bring a map and compass. GPS devices can fail. Lastly, pack a power bank to keep your devices charged. Staying connected is important, especially in emergencies.
Light Packing Strategies
Light packing is key to a hassle-free adventure. Start by making a list of essentials. Stick to it. Avoid packing items “just in case.” They often go unused. Choose versatile clothing. Pick items that can be layered. This helps in varying weather conditions. Roll your clothes to save space and reduce wrinkles.
Limit the number of shoes. One pair of hiking boots and one pair of lightweight shoes should suffice. Use packing cubes. They keep your items organized. Opt for travel-sized toiletries. They save space and are easy to carry. Refill them as needed. Lastly, weigh your packed bag. Aim for it to be under 20% of your body weight. This ensures comfort and ease of movement.

Travel Insurance
Having travel insurance is crucial. It covers unexpected events. These could be medical emergencies or trip cancellations. Make sure your policy covers all activities you plan to do. This includes hiking, diving, or any extreme sports. Check if it covers lost or stolen belongings. This will give you peace of mind during your journey.
Health Precautions
Your health is vital. Before traveling, visit your doctor. Get all necessary vaccinations. Carry a basic first aid kit. Include band-aids, antiseptic wipes, and any prescription medication. Stay hydrated. Drink only bottled water if the local water is unsafe. Avoid street food if unsure of its hygiene. Wash your hands regularly. Use hand sanitizer if soap and water are not available.
Consider carrying a medical alert bracelet. This is important if you have allergies or medical conditions. Inform someone about your travel plans. Share your itinerary with a friend or family member. Check local health advisories. Be aware of any outbreaks or health risks in the area you are visiting.

Photography Tips
Photography can make your travels last a lifetime. Here are some tips for taking great shots:
- Golden Hour: Take photos during sunrise or sunset for the best light.
- Rule of Thirds: Place your subject off-center for a balanced photo.
- Foreground Interest: Add objects in the foreground to create depth.
- Be Ready: Always have your camera or phone ready for unexpected moments.
- Practice: The more you take photos, the better you will become.
